The functions $f$ and $g$ are given by $f(x) = \dfrac{2}{x^2 - 1}$ for $x < -1$, while $g(x) = x^2 + 1$ for $x > 0$.
(i)[3]
Find a formula for $f^{-1}(x)$.
(ii)[4]
Solve the equation $g(f(x)) = 5$ for $x$.
